CL108 Ford Truck 1997+ Lighted Hood Emblem
This is about all I could find.
Spent about 20 minutes of searching, this really was quite hard to find, and the website doesn't work, however there is a phone no# to the shop in AR, you might be able to call em and see if they still have this item in stock or can still get it. Other wise it would seem that you would have to make your own.
On that mark, AutoZone/Advance Auto sell an LED kit with just the small lights themselves, using that, a small drill bit and some glue it should be too hard at all to make one. However, driving the vehicle with a blue light on can and will get you into trouble with the law.(note this doesn't apply when the vehicle is parked)
